Take a 'Dip' into Something New This Holiday Season

Topper's Pizza Adds Two New Flavours to Popular Retail Dip Line

2011-11-24
BARRIE, ON, November 24, 2011 (Press-News.org) Taste buds are sizzling across Ontario with the launch of an expanded line of retail dips from Topper's Pizza that now includes three exclusive flavours packaged in a new 350 ml bottle format. And to help celebrate, for a limited time the growing pizza franchise is giving away a free bottle of dip with the purchase of every Family Pleaser Meal - one of the most popular meal time solutions on the Topper's Pizza menu.

"It's the same great taste in a bold new look," said Emaan Toppazzini, Product Development Director, Topper's Franchise Company Inc., in making the announcement. "The Topper's Pizza Famous House Dip is already a popular staple. Now we're spicing things up with two new flavours and consumer friendly packaging that makes it easier than ever to enjoy our sensational dips at home."

Joining the company's original Famous House Dip brand are two new flavours: Bold BBQ and Thai Sweet & Spicy. All three now come in 350 ml bottles, sport crisp new labels and are available for purchase at all Topper's Pizza locations. Three independent grocers in Belleville and Dowling, Ontario, are also serving as pilot stores to help launch the retail line.

"The expanded retail program is part of our ongoing aim to leave a lasting impression with our customers as we continue on our aggressive strategy to build brand awareness," said Toppazzini, noting that Topper's plans to roll out to more independent grocers over the next few years. Meanwhile, the Family Pleaser promotion is intended as a small gesture of customer appreciation, she added.

For a limited time, anyone who orders the Family Meal Pleaser from Topper's Pizza - featuring two medium pizzas and eight TopperSticks for just $23.95 - will also receive their choice of one free dip in the new 350 ml size. In addition, all Topper's Pizza locations are selling the new dips through an expanded in-store display that offers an instant savings coupon valued at $1, making it easy for customers to collect all three.
